

Memories for Life - Reversing Alzheimer's
Memories for Life – Reversing Alzheimer’s is a remarkable feature film narrated by Grammy-winner Michael Bublé about the first Alzheimer’s patients who are reversing their cognitive decline by following a novel therapeutic protocol. Developed by a renowned American neurologist, Dr. Dale Bredesen, this precision medicine approach uses expanded lab data to generate personalized protocols that are allowing patients to regain their memories.
